Searched refs:altstack (Results 1 – 3 of 3) sorted by relevance
| /linux-6.15/tools/testing/selftests/x86/ |
| H A D | sigaltstack.c | 67 static void test_sigaltstack(void *altstack, unsigned long size) in test_sigaltstack() argument 69 if (setup_altstack(altstack, size)) in test_sigaltstack() 91 void *altstack; in main() local 95 altstack = mmap(NULL, at_minstack_size + SIGSTKSZ, PROT_READ | PROT_WRITE, in main() 97 if (altstack == MAP_FAILED) in main() 101 test_sigaltstack(altstack, ENFORCED_MINSIGSTKSZ + 1); in main() 103 test_sigaltstack(altstack, at_minstack_size + SIGSTKSZ); in main()
|
| H A D | amx.c | 230 void *altstack; in alloc_altstack() local 232 altstack = mmap(NULL, size, PROT_READ | PROT_WRITE, in alloc_altstack() 235 if (altstack == MAP_FAILED) in alloc_altstack() 238 return altstack; in alloc_altstack() 267 void *altstack; in test_dynamic_sigaltstack() local 284 altstack = alloc_altstack(enough_size); in test_dynamic_sigaltstack() 293 setup_altstack(altstack, small_size, SUCCESS_EXPECTED); in test_dynamic_sigaltstack() 302 setup_altstack(altstack, enough_size, SUCCESS_EXPECTED); in test_dynamic_sigaltstack() 312 setup_altstack(altstack, small_size, FAIL_EXPECTED); in test_dynamic_sigaltstack()
|
| /linux-6.15/Documentation/arch/x86/ |
| H A D | xstate.rst | 69 sigaltstack(2) results in -ENOMEM if the requested altstack is too small
|